The Reality

Spring startup and fall winterization are your busiest weeks. You need to be booked before they start.

Irrigation season comes in waves. Spring startup demand spikes in April. Fall winterization spikes in October. The companies already ranking in Google when those waves hit fill their schedules first. The ones without a web presence scramble for leftovers.

🌱

Spring startup searches peak before you're ready for them.

Homeowners search for irrigation startups in March and April — before the first warm weekend. The companies that are already ranked by then fill up fast. Building a website in April when demand hits means you're too late. A site built now is ranking by the time next spring arrives.

❄️

Winterization is predictable, recurring, and easy to sell from a website.

Every homeowner with a sprinkler system needs winterization before the first freeze. Most of them need a reminder and a clear way to book it. A website that shows up in October searches and makes booking easy converts annual customers who come back every year without you having to chase them.

🏠

New construction and new homeowners are a constant source of installation jobs.

Someone buying a new home without an irrigation system, a homeowner finally putting in the lawn they've been planning — these customers search "sprinkler installation [city]" and call whoever looks most professional and established. A website is what makes you look established to someone who's never heard of you.

🔧

Repair calls are urgent and go to whoever answers the search first.

A broken head, a controller that won't run, a zone that won't shut off — irrigation repair is an urgency search. Homeowners who find standing water in their yard or a dry brown patch search immediately and call whoever shows up first and looks qualified. That should be you.

Can I have separate pages for startup and winterization?

Yes — and they're both high-value. "Sprinkler startup [city]" spikes in April. "Irrigation winterization [county]" spikes in October. Separate pages rank for each seasonal search at the right time of year. A single general page competes for both and ranks well for neither. We build both pages so they're established and ranking before each season hits.

Should I list pricing for startup and winterization?

Flat rates or starting prices are worth showing for standardized services like startup and winterization. "Sprinkler startup starting at $X" removes the most common friction point — the customer who doesn't call because they don't know if you're in their budget. Customers who see a starting price and call are already pre-qualified and less likely to push back on your actual quote.
